Geographical Location and Landscape of Swat Valley
Swat Valley Pakistan lies in the foothills of the Hindu Kush mountain range. The valley stretches along the Swat River, which originates from glaciers near Swat Valley Kalam and flows southward through the swat valley. This river plays a central role in shaping the region’s fertile land, agriculture, and scenic beauty.
The diverse topography of Swat Valley includes mountains, valleys, forests, rivers, and lakes, making it one of the most geographically diverse regions in Pakistan.

Historical Significance of Swat Valley
Swat Valley has a deep historical background dating back thousands of years. It was once a major center of Buddhist civilization and learning. Archaeological remains, stupas, and ancient carvings found across the swat valley reflect its importance in ancient history.
Over time, Swat Valley evolved through various rulers and cultures, shaping its unique identity that blends tradition with modern development.

Languages and Lifestyle in Swat Valley
Pashto is the primary language spoken in Swat Valley, while Urdu is widely understood. The lifestyle in the swat valley is closely connected to nature, agriculture, and tourism. Locals are known for their warmth and welcoming attitude toward visitors.
Swat Valley Mingora – The Heart of the Region
Swat Valley Mingora is the largest city and commercial hub of the region. It serves as the main gateway for travelers entering Swat Valley Pakistan. Mingora offers hotels, restaurants, shopping centers, and transport facilities, making it an essential stop for tourists.
From Mingora, visitors can easily access other famous destinations across the swat valley.
Swat Valley Kalam – The Alpine Paradise
Swat Valley Kalam is one of the most famous tourist destinations in northern Pakistan. Located in the upper swat valley, Kalam is known for its cool climate, dense pine forests, alpine meadows, and crystal-clear lakes.
The area around Swat Valley Kalam offers breathtaking natural scenery and serves as a base for exploring nearby valleys, forests, and mountain lakes.

Forests and Wildlife
Swat Valley is covered with dense forests of pine, deodar, and oak trees. These forests provide habitat for diverse wildlife and contribute to the region’s clean air and pleasant climate. Forested areas near Swat Valley Kalam are particularly popular among tourists seeking peaceful surroundings.
